This metaphor is wrong: meteorologists don't have any impact on the sunshine, whereas devs have direct impact on estimates.
In both cases, wrong estimates will generate problems for the stakeholders, but devs can make choices during the implementation that will influence the outcome and may in some ways mitigate the lower estimates, but meteorologists won't ever have any influence on the weather.